.header{width:100%;height:64px;display:flex;align-items:center;justify-content:space-between;padding:0 32px;gap:32px;position:sticky;top:0;background-color:var(--iris-10);color:var(--iris-1);z-index:1}.header img{color:var(--iris-1);height:32px}.header .links{align-items:center;display:flex;gap:32px}.mail{border-bottom:2px solid var(--iris-1)}.intro{width:100%;padding:128px 0;color:var(--iris-2);text-align:center;position:relative;overflow:hidden}.intro-content{display:flex;flex-direction:column;align-items:center;justify-content:center;gap:48px}.intro-content h1{white-space:break-spaces}.logo{color:var(--iris-1);height:136px}.about{max-width:640px;display:flex;flex-direction:column;gap:64px;margin:0 auto;padding:128px 0}.about-block{display:flex;align-items:center;gap:32px}.about-block .title-large{margin-bottom:16px}.about-block .title-small{margin-bottom:8px}.anna{width:200px;height:200px;border:4px solid var(--iris-7)}.projects{background-color:var(--iris-2);border-bottom:1px solid var(--iris-4);border-top:1px solid var(--iris-4);padding:128px 0}.projects-content{display:flex;flex-direction:column;gap:64px;margin:0 auto;max-width:896px}.projects-content .title-large{text-align:center}.contact{align-items:center;display:flex;flex-direction:column;gap:64px;justify-content:center;padding:128px 0;text-align:center}.outro{align-items:center;background-color:var(--iris-2);border-top:1px solid var(--iris-4);display:flex;flex-direction:column;gap:32px;justify-content:center;padding:64px 0}@media (max-width: 768px){.intro{height:calc(100vh - 64px);padding:0 32px}.intro-content{padding-top:128px}.logo{height:102px}.about{padding:64px 32px;text-align:center}.about-block{flex-direction:column-reverse;text-align:center}.projects{padding:64px 32px}.projects-content{gap:32px}.contact,.outro{padding:64px 32px}}.pixels{width:100%;height:100%;top:0;right:0;z-index:-1;background-color:var(--iris-9);position:absolute}.pixel{opacity:0;width:8px;height:8px;position:absolute;animation:blink 2s linear infinite alternate}@keyframes blink{0%{opacity:0}20%{opacity:1}to{opacity:1}}@media (max-width: 768px){.pixel{width:6px;height:6px}}.project-wrapper:not(:last-child){border-bottom:1px solid var(--iris-4);padding-bottom:64px}.project{align-items:flex-start;display:flex;gap:32px}.project img{aspect-ratio:16/9;border-radius:6px;border:1px solid var(--iris-4);flex-shrink:0;object-fit:cover;width:448px}.project .title-small{font-weight:var(--font-weight-semibold);margin-bottom:8px}.project .body:not(:last-child){margin-bottom:16px}.project .links{align-items:center;display:flex;gap:16px}.tags{align-items:center;display:flex;flex-wrap:wrap;gap:8px;margin-bottom:16px}.tag{background-color:var(--iris-9);border-radius:3px;color:var(--iris-2);display:flex;font-size:var(--font-size-xsmall);padding:4px 8px;text-transform:uppercase}@media (max-width: 768px){.project-wrapper{border:none!important;padding-bottom:0!important}.project{background-color:var(--iris-1);border-radius:6px;border:1px solid var(--iris-4);flex-direction:column!important;gap:0;overflow:hidden}.project .text{padding:16px}.project img{border-radius:0;border:none;border-bottom:1px solid var(--iris-4);width:100%}}html{margin:0}body{--iris-1: #fdfdff;--iris-2: #f8f8ff;--iris-3: #f0f1fe;--iris-4: #e6e7ff;--iris-7: #b8baf8;--iris-9: #5b5bd6;--iris-10: #5151cd;--iris-12: #272962;--tomato-7: #f5a898;--tomato-9: #e54d2e;--tomato-11: #d13415;--font-size-xsmall: .75em;--font-size-small: 1em;--font-size-medium: 1.25em;--font-size-large: 1.75em;--line-height-paragraph: 1.5;--line-height-heading: 1.3;--font-weight-normal: 400;--font-weight-semibold: 600;margin:0;min-width:320px;font-family:Cabin,sans-serif;font-synthesis:none;text-rendering:optimizeLegibility;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;background-color:var(--iris-1);color:var(--iris-12)}#root{width:100%;position:relative}p,h1,h2{margin:0}.body{font-size:var(--font-size-small);line-height:var(--line-height-paragraph);font-weight:var(--font-weight-normal)}.body a{font-weight:var(--font-weight-semibold);border-bottom:1px dashed var(--iris-12)}.title-large{font-size:var(--font-size-large);line-height:var(--line-height-heading);font-weight:var(--font-weight-semibold)}.title-small{font-size:var(--font-size-medium);line-height:var(--line-height-heading);font-weight:var(--font-weight-normal)}a{all:unset;cursor:pointer}a:hover{opacity:.7}a:focus-visible{outline:2px solid var(--iris-7)}.button{all:unset;display:flex;align-items:center;justify-content:center;padding:16px 32px;border:2px solid var(--tomato-9);font-size:var(--font-size-small);line-height:var(--line-height-heading);font-weight:var(--font-weight-semibold);color:var(--tomato-11);cursor:pointer}.button:hover{opacity:.7}.button:focus-visible{outline-color:var(--tomato-7)}div{box-sizing:border-box}img,svg{vertical-align:middle}
